The Emerald Tree Boa: A Challenge for Advanced Herpetologists

For the passionate reptile enthusiast looking for a unique and engaging pet, the Emerald Tree Boa can be a truly rewarding experience. These stunning snakes, native to the tropical forests of South America, are known for their vibrant coloration, docile temperament, and captivating arboreal nature. However, it's crucial to remember that these reptiles are not suitable for novice keepers. An Emerald Tree Boa requires a specialized habitat, meticulous care routine, and a deep understanding of its specific needs.

Potential owners should be prepared to provide a large, well-ventilated enclosure with plenty of climbing opportunities, as these boas are skilled climbers. They also require a carefully controlled environment with high humidity levels, appropriate temperatures, and a varied diet of appropriately sized rodents. The lifespan of an Emerald Tree Boa in captivity can reach up to 20 years, so it's a commitment that should not be undertaken lightly.
